The final will face Greek star Tsitsipas
[Reporter Nian Miaoyun/Comprehensive Report] The famous Serbian player Djokovic defeated the American dark horse Paul who broke into the semifinals for the first time with 7:5, 6:1, 6:2 in the Australian Open yesterday. Winning 27 consecutive victories and rewriting the Australian Open history record, the final will face Greek Tsitsipas, challenging the 10th Australian Open champion and the 22nd Grand Slam Gold Cup in his career.
Djokovic, ranked No. 5 in the world, was expelled by the Australian government last year for refusing to be vaccinated, and missed his 4 consecutive championships.
Returning to the southern hemisphere this year, Qiao Shuai overcame his leg injury and made it to the top 4. Yesterday he competed with Paul, who is ranked 35 in the world, for the final ticket.

After drawing 5:1 in the first set yesterday, Djokovic encountered turbulence and was forced to a 5:5 draw. Fortunately, he regained his stability and scored points first, and his state gradually improved, and finally won in straight sets.
Faced with Paul's strong challenge, Qiao Shuai said that he did not dare to be careless at all. After all, the opponent entered the top 4 for the first time and had no mental pressure.
Tsitsipas advances to Grand Slam title twice
Another men's singles top 4 match, the world's No. 4 Greek male god Sisipas defeated Russian Khachanov 7:6 (2), 6:4, 6:7 (8), 6:3, It is the first time to advance to the Australian Open men's singles final, and it is also the second time in his career to advance to the Grand Slam championship after the French Open in 2021.
Spreading out the record of Djokovic and Tsitsipas, Qiao Shuai has an advantage of 10 wins and 2 losses. He is also full of expectations for this match, "Sisipas is a great player. He has been improving. I think no matter what Physically or psychologically, he will bring me great challenges."
